Jumin is from Taiwan and began practicing yoga in 1998 when modern and westernized yoga had yet to truly permeate the yoga culture on the island. Her first teachers were teaching traditional style asanas infused with Chinese medical thought and theory. Realizing that yoga created a rhythm and “breathing” that permeated her life, she began training to teach after four years of practice. After several years of training in Taiwan and India, she began to teach and have continued training and teaching for fifteen years and have accumulated over 19,500 hours of teaching experience. Her most prominent certifications include both 200-hour ERYT and 500- hour RYT Yoga Alliance certificates. She also holds certifications in Yoga Alliance Continuing Education Provider and Trainer (RYTS). Her teaching emphasizes unification of mind and body, and strives to inspire the student’s hearts. The fluidity of her classes allows students to move into deep breathing, thereby continuously circulating energy. Her focus on Iyengar yoga’s body alignment, dynamic flow, injury prevention and yoga with scoliosis. Her depth of knowledge comes from cues and gentle and frequent adjustments to support each student’s body awareness and mindfulness. In addition to teaching yoga, she has taught Mandarin Chinese at the elementary school level since her arrival in the US over ten years ago. She enjoys working with children and has begun to find that teaching in these two diverse fields helps improve her understanding of the human being in a unique and profound way.
